Love suspended for two games
StarTribune.com Wolves
Feb 07The NBA suspended Minnesota's Kevin Love for two games after stepping on Luis Scola's face during Saturday's game at the Target Center. »
Wolves Beat Nets 108-105 For 6th Road Win
WCCO.com Local
Feb 04Luke Ridnour made the tiebreaking 3-pointer with 1:23 left, Nikola Pekovic scored a career-high 27 points, and the Minnesota Timberwolves beat the New Jersey Nets 108-105 on Friday night. »

Timberwolves Going Retro Wednesday Night
WCCO.com Sports
Feb 01The Minnesota Timberwolves will be wearing jerseys from the 1967-1968 season during Wednesday evening's game. »
